Advanced Maintenance

21 Sep 2006

The Advanced Maintenance Add-On product was released in September 2006 with the concurrent release of Service Manager 5.3B. The Advanced Maintenance Add-On is a Task and Activity based maintenance management system.

Maintenance can be set up at Site and/or Equipment level. Maintenance can also be set up at Model level and then published to all equipment of that model type making deployment and updating of maintenance very easy to manage. 

There are three basic types of Advanced Maintenance: Frequency or Schedule based maintenance; Conditional Maintenance triggered by certain criteria such as dates, meter reads; and Interval Maintenance which is based on certain predefined intervals. Conditional and Interval Maintenance include predictive calculations as well.

Loadings for an entire year can be calculated in advance to determine resource requirements for employees & contractor labor commitment, and parts usage. Full profitability by period is also available. Loading and profitability can be broken down by various filters including disciplines. For example, electrical, hydraulics or engineering disciplines or locations at a site, such as radiology department, emergency department, etc.

Tasks can include unlimited Activities. There are four basic activity types: a Check Procedure, a Numeric Measurement, Text Input or a Question. Tasks include customizable statuses, priorities, notations including unlimited file attachments and billing templates that can be auto loaded to jobs to save keying in of parts and labor requirements.

Maintenance can be copied/duplicated across years without the need to rekey data, and can link directly into Service Level Agreements in Service Manager.
